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Our team will arrive on-site and assess the damage, identifying the source of the water and the extent of the damage. We’ll contain the affected area to prevent further damage and ensure the safety of your employees and customers.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use specialized equipment to extract water from your property, using a combination of pumps, vacuums, and wet/dry vacuums to remove as much water as possible.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water is removed, we’ll use specialized drying equipment to dry the affected area, including dehumidifiers and air movers to speed up the drying process.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fection
We’ll clean and disinfect the affected area, removing any remaining water and contaminants to prevent further damage and health risks.
Step 5: Restoration and Repair
Finally, we’ll work with you to restore your property to its original condition, repairing any damaged materials and replacing any items that are beyond repair.

Commercial Water Extraction v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ill (less than 100 sq. Ft.) | Yes | No | You can likely handle a small spill on your own with a wet/dry vacuum and some towels. |
| Large water spill (over 100 sq. Ft.) | No | Yes | A large spill needs specialized equipment and expertise to handle safely and effectively. |
| Water damage with visible mold growth | No | Yes | Mold growth needs specialized equipment and expertise to handle safely and effectively. |
| Water damage with structural damage | No | Yes | Structural damage needs specialized expertise and equipment to repair safely and effectively. |
| Water damage with high humidity | No | Yes | High humidity needs specialized equipment and expertise to handle safely and effectively. |
| Water damage with safety risks (e.g., electrical hazards) | No | Yes | Safety risks need immediate attention and specialized expertise to handle safely and effectively. |

|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ions. |
| Cleaning and Disinfection |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ions. |
| Restoration and Rep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ions. |
| Containment and Assessment |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ions. |
| Specialized Equipment Rental |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ions. |
